I applied for the role in mid-June and received an interview request before the end of the month. Due to the pandemic, interviews were conducted remotely by Zoom in early July.
I went through two interview rounds and got along well with management. Both parties were mutually interested and it seemed an offer would be forthcoming.
Unfortunately, I was removed from consideration following the second interview because I could not meet one of their core requirements (access to a vehicle for office runs).

The interview process involved meeting the head of production and the creative head of the studio as well as counterparts in the sales process. There were multiple interviews both onsite and offsite in Hollywood. There was an expectation of familiarity both with the production process and deep relationships in the entertainment industry
